What are the costs associated with blockchain technology in the cryptocurrency industry?

- MzKawaiiNov 16, 2023 · 3 years agoWhen it comes to blockchain technology in the cryptocurrency industry, there are several costs that businesses and individuals need to take into account. Firstly, there is the cost of setting up and maintaining the blockchain infrastructure. This includes the hardware, software, and network resources required to run a blockchain network. Additionally, there may be costs associated with hiring skilled professionals to develop and maintain the blockchain system. Secondly, there are transaction fees that users need to pay when conducting transactions on the blockchain. These fees can vary depending on the network congestion and the type of transaction being performed. Thirdly, there are the costs of complying with regulatory requirements. As the cryptocurrency industry becomes more regulated, businesses may need to invest in compliance measures to ensure they are operating within the legal framework. Finally, there are the opportunity costs of using blockchain technology. While blockchain offers many benefits, it may not be suitable for every use case. Businesses need to carefully consider whether the benefits of using blockchain outweigh the costs involved.
